Type
ORACLE
Validation date
2025-09-23 05:48:30 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 2.1984e-4,
    "usd": 2.5943e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00010E397BF2B11DB3DECDA899C22E5C9BD8BB8639DDB8EA284E19647BACA89709E8

Previous signature

416B6738B1DFC92324F2112C03D9823B537C0D5569370A2B53D614BC8F402191040E3A7F8AADD6A2ACC976EFBE2FE4E4C28F50A2F86054B8542851B67184D80D

Origin signature

304402206C71BA33B60AC34FE73C8C3198EE79836BF5337D8292C9B5C8A4BD7DF9619D57022038569213E4F000AB178B561F4F09EBEECDF7E33E4249AABAE2F8F17ECED1881F

Proof of work

0102048BC5F8B807FFE270273429CB077E09621A811662293E15474D6CBDF002342A835C9F9AD5918CB7D73BB8478A0239AA2367B8F2DD9C21E02C7E570DE17C8A688C

Proof of integrity

00BA8F0AB7DDD82E429E7EB8DE22F2E4CE4409C58A73CC20D04D0C6CED1E028C20

Coordinator signature

31A687D8E8D5244663919748C8BD9B011A98E68E62719F69F4BA77BF5B7BEBA2E2D00C1B1F494D7F8DDAB2575A55D591E4C622231E801FC411B287E128C1CF05

Validator #1 public key

00011518CD02E2B0009F828843512538A3F44A9CB493EB5E288376E4E45AD727AB3E

Validator #1 signature

4ACADD249811EB6644375DF9203BBBDD16F70765C5C202EB7C9D3CF5A9914C44425E7270C41434144F184E099FCE8F1B3FB1E426849194184B5C26B4DF9D360E

Validator #2 public key

0001B8800415E75326411D65020B8E3E306F22CB1D72BC5FF5929B3EB58CDA511327

Validator #2 signature

B25AA8C4A3D35F12316E70FE4F918B2E56694B80884276CAE88A1F9A0B283B43A46964092E699D2CC54AECAAFE362F62F926619637B4A9B47895F522DEB1A303